Private Sub dgvSHITEKI_CellFormatting(ByVal sender As Object, ByVal e As System.Windows.Forms.DataGridViewCellFormattingEventArgs) Handles dgvSHITEKI.CellFormatting
        'セルの列を確認
        If dgvSHITEKI.Columns(e.ColumnIndex).Name = "項目別合否" AndAlso TypeOf e.Value Is String Then
            'セルの値により、背景色を変更する
            If e.Value = "合格" Then
                e.CellStyle.BackColor = Color.LimeGreen
            ElseIf e.Value = "条件付合格" Then
                e.CellStyle.BackColor = Color.Yellow
            ElseIf e.Value = "不合格" Then
                e.CellStyle.BackColor = Color.Red
            End If
        End If
    End Sub
 
0 件のコメント:
コメントを投稿